...THUNDERSTORMS DEVELOPING ACROSS THE ATLANTIC AND WESTERN WATERS

OF PUERTO RICO...



Scattered showers and isolated thunderstorms are developing over

the western coastal waters of Puerto Rico and across the Atlantic

waters. This activity is due to a tropical wave moving across the

region. At least through the rest of the afternoon hours, 

mariners can expect gusty winds to around 30 knots, locally higher

waves, lightning strikes, and heavy downpours. Waterspouts will 

be possible with the strong thunderstorms. Boaters should seek 

safe harbor immediately until these storms pass.
